Output 05e3c81dba9b6a4b84da0bb55288bf146b4ea7c24ed1db07b5a7130affbff0bf:0

value
1503912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c1acf02085053bd93226f2fbfd13ce3c401746c OP_EQUAL
address
34FcxcPMQM8hJn1LABpSBifvm5uqh51sqF
transaction
05e3c81dba9b6a4b84da0bb55288bf146b4ea7c24ed1db07b5a7130affbff0bf
spent
true